Procurement Transformation Update – August 2025

We’re excited to launch quarterly Forward Planning Meetings starting this September with Managers and Business Units. These sessions aim to strengthen collaboration, strategic alignment and value delivery across procurement operations as we expand our team and improve how we procure and deliver services.

Key Focus Areas

1. Strategic Operating Model Redesign

  • Transition to a strategic, centre-led procurement model.
  • Introduction of Procurement Business Partners aligned to directorates.

2.  Governance, Contract and Policy Improvements

  • Audit outcomes and probity enhancements.
  • Establishment of the Procurement Steering Committee (PSC).
  • Clarification of thresholds, delegations and contract variation policies.
  • Input into the new Contract Management Suite and draft policy proposals.

3. Technology and Process Enhancements

  • Vendor Panel module additions and planning document integration.
  • Automated triggers for contract expiry and planning.
  • OH&S integration into procurement platforms.

4. Expanded Roles and Responsibilities

  • Defined roles for Procurement Manager, Business Partners and Operations.
  • Support for strategic planning and contract management.

5. Performance and Compliance Framework

  • Development of contract KPIs aligned with council objectives.
  • Quarterly reporting to PSC and training opportunities.

6. New Procurement Manual and Framework

  • Alignment with annual planning and best practice guidelines.

7. Supplier Management and OH&S Training

  • Enhanced supplier engagement and compliance.

8. Integrity & Ethical Procurement

  • Embedding ethical standards in procurement practice.

9. Panel Management and Hygiene

  • Internal and external panel structure and policy development.

10. Market Leverage and Negotiation Training

  • Improving negotiation outcomes and market engagement.
